Digital map shape vector encoding method and position information transfer method
First Claim
1. A shape vector data coding method of coding data representing a shape vector on a digital map, wherein an arithmetic processing is carried out over position information about each node of a node string representing the shape vector, the position information is converted into data having a statistical deviation, and the data are coded to reduce a data volume.
2 Assignments
0 Petitions
Accused Products
Abstract
It is an object to provide a method of coding the position information of a digital map in a small data volume by utilizing a compressing and coding technique. In a coding method of coding data indicative of a shape vector on a digital map, an arithmetic processing is carried out over position information about a node string and a shape which indicate the shape vector to be represented by data having a statistical deviation, and the data having the statistical deviation are coded to reduce a data volume. It is possible to considerably decrease a transmission data volume in the case in which the vector shape of the digital map is to be transferred.
62 Citations
32 Claims
-
1. A shape vector data coding method of coding data representing a shape vector on a digital map,
wherein an arithmetic processing is carried out over position information about each node of a node string representing the shape vector, the position information is converted into data having a statistical deviation, and the data are coded to reduce a data volume.
-
27. A transmitter for transmitting, to a receiving side, shape data representing a shape vector on a digital map for specifying a shape by map matching, comprising:
-
code table calculating means for carrying out an arithmetic processing over position information of each node of a node string representing the shape vector on the digital map, converting the position information into data having a statistical deviation and generating a code table using coding for the data based on an occurrence distribution of the data; and
position information converting means for coding position information of each node of the shape vector to be transmitted to the receiving side by using the code table and for generating shape data to be transmitted to the receiving side.
-
-
28. A transmitter for transmitting, to a receiving side, shape data representing a shape vector on a digital map for specifying s shape by map matching, comprising;
position information converting means for coding position information of each node of the shape vector to be transmitted to the receiving side by using a code table generated by means of another device and for generating the shape data to be transmitted to the receiving side.
-
29. A receiver for receiving shape data representing a shape vector on a digital map from a transmitting side and for carrying out map matching to specify the shape vector on a self-digital map, comprising:
-
code data decoding means for decoding the received data which are coded and for reproducing the shape data represented by position information on the digital map; and
map matching means for carrying out map matching by using the shape data thus reproduced, thereby specifying the shape vector on the self-digital map.
-
-
30. A program of a transmitter for transmitting, to a receiving side, shape data representing a shape vector on a digital map for specifying a shape by map matching,
wherein a computer is caused to execute: -
a procedure for resampling the shape vector on the digital map in a fixed length, thereby setting a node;
a procedure for carrying out an arithmetic processing over position data of the node to be converted into data having a statistical deviation; and
a procedure for generating a code table to be used for coding the data based on an occurrence distribution of the data having a statistical deviation.
-
-
31. A program of a transmitter for transmitting, to a receiving side, shape data representing a shape vector on a digital map for specifying a shape by map matching,
wherein a computer is caused to execute: -
a procedure for resampling the shape vector in a fixed length, thereby setting a node;
a procedure for carrying out an arithmetic processing over position data of the node to be converted into data having a statistical deviation; and
a procedure for converting the data having a statistical deviation into a code representation by referring to a code table.
-
-
32. A program of a receiver for receiving shape data representing a shape vector on a digital map from a transmitting side and for carrying out map matching to specify the shape vector on a self-digital map,
wherein a computer is caused to execute: -
a procedure for decoding the received data which are coded by referring to a code table;
a procedure for reproducing shape data represented by position information on the digital map from the decoded data; and
a procedure for carrying out map matching by using the shape data thus reproduced, thereby specifying the shape vector on the self-digital map.
-
Specification